Does AAA cover auto locksmith service?
AAA offers limited locksmith reimbursement as part of roadside assistance, but coverage caps are low (often $50–$100) and specialized services like transponder programming or smart-key replacement usually exceed the cap. We provide itemized receipts you can submit to AAA, and we're typically faster and cheaper than waiting on AAA dispatch in Hood County.

Transponder Key Programming

What is a transponder key?
A transponder key contains a small electronic chip that communicates with your car's immobilizer system. If the chip isn't programmed correctly, the car won't start — even if the key turns in the ignition.
Can you program a transponder key on-site?
Yes. Our mobile unit carries professional programming equipment that can program transponder keys for most vehicles right at your location in Granbury.

Can you program a key fob I bought online?
In many cases, yes. However, not all aftermarket fobs are compatible with all vehicles. Call us first with your vehicle details and we can confirm compatibility.
My key fob buttons stopped working. Can you fix it?
Often a non-working key fob just needs a new battery or reprogramming. We can diagnose the issue and get it working again, usually for much less than a full replacement.

Car Lock Rekey

What does rekeying a car lock mean?
Rekeying changes the internal pins of your car lock so that old keys no longer work, and new keys are cut to match. It's a cost-effective alternative to replacing the entire lock.
When should I rekey my car locks?
Common reasons include: lost or stolen keys, buying a used car, broken key in the lock, or wanting a single key to work all locks. Rekeying is faster and cheaper than full lock replacement.
